Konica KONICA C35 AF 38mm f2.8 rangefinder camera film camera lightweight machine point-and-shoot machine
Produced in 1975, it is one of the Konica C35 series and adopts an estimating focus design. It was a camera mainly aimed at civilians at that time. It was small and easy to carry. Although it was a civilian camera, its aperture could reach 38mm, f/2.8. The aperture would change with the light, which was a very convenient design. A film camera is a good choice for beginners.
